W & W Charitable Foundation is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Cupertino, California, registered in 2011, with $24,208 in FY2023 revenue. CharityIndex grades it C+.

Revenue grew from $9,987 (FY2014) to $24K (FY2023) across 10 reported years.
Financial snapshot
Operating margin
26.6%
Revenue exceeded expenses in the latest fiscal year.
Total assets
$974K
Total liabilities
$2,222
Net assets
$972K
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net assets | Total assets | Form |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$24,208▲63.1% | $17,765▲9.4% | $971,638▲36.1% | $973,860▲36.2% | 990PF |
| 2022 | $14,843▼0.3% | $16,245▼13.5% | $713,657▲29.8% | $715,030▲30.0% | 990PF |
| 2021 | $14,882▼47.4% | $18,783▼8.8% | $549,697▼19.0% | $549,871▼19.1% | 990PF |
| 2020 | $28,308▲7.7% | $20,597▲3.9% | $678,279▲15.7% | $679,418▲15.9% | 990PF |
| 2019 | $26,284▼53.7% | $19,815▲18.2% | $586,141▲26.7% | $586,141▲26.5% | 990PF |
| 2018 | $56,787▲15.0% | $16,759▼15.7% | $462,711▲10.2% | $463,348▲10.3% | 990PF |
| 2017 | $49,392▲116% | $19,877▲39.4% | $419,852▲12.5% | $419,906▲12.5% | 990PF |
| 2016 | $22,881▲23.0% | $14,261▲31.1% | $373,140▲62.3% | $373,140▲62.3% | 990PF |
| 2015 | $18,602▲86.3% | $10,881▲0.2% | $229,874▲50.2% | $229,874▲50.2% | 990PF |
| 2014 | $9,987 | $10,861▲224% | $153,055▲132% | $153,055▲132% | 990PF |
| 2012 | — | $3,355 | $66,020 | $66,020 | 990PF |
